Over the years numerous portfolio performance measures have been proposed. In general they are designed to capture some particular enhancement that might result from active management. However, if a principal uses a measure to judge an agent, then the agent has an incentive to game the measure....

It is now well known that the Sharpe ratio and other related reward-to-risk measures may be manipulated with option-like strategies. In this paper we derive the general conditions for achieving the maximum expected Sharpe ratio. We derive static rules for achieving the maximum Sharpe ratio with...

Incentive or performance fees for money managers are frequently accompanied by high-water mark provisions which condition the payment of the performance fee upon exceeding the maximum achieved share value. In this paper, we show that hedge fund performance fees are valuable to money managers,...

This paper addresses the bias associated with parametric measurement of timing skill based on monthly timer returns when timers can make daily timing decisions. Simulations suggest that the classic Henriksson-Merton parametric measure of timing skill is weak and biased downward when applied to...
